Public bug reported:

Because dleyna-server is in universe, Ubuntu's gnome-online-accounts
cannot recommend it like the Debian package does. I have pushed a hack
to Debian to allow us to sync gnome-online-accounts and for the
dependencies to be handled correctly.

I am filing this as an informational bug since this issue will now be
less visible than if there was a persistent diff with Debian.

I think this will make the Media Server option in Settings > Online
Accounts not work, but I don't have a Media Server here to test right
now. This issue affects Ubuntu 17.10 and newer.

Ideally, the Media Server account type should be hidden if it doesn't
work, or modified to allow a user to easily install dleyna-server via
PackageKit.

Or we could try to get dleyna-server in to Ubuntu main.
